A man who was hospitalized after being shot at a “No Kings” protest rally in Salt Lake City on Saturday succumbed to life threatening injuries and has died. Arthur Folasa Ah Loo, described as an “innocent bystander” by authorities, was struck after an unidentified man in a neon green vest – believed to be part of a peacekeeping team at the event – shot three times at a separate man who was allegedly brandishing an AR-15-style rifle at demonstrators.
